Configuration de la couche service de données pour le module de service Project

Dans cette leçon, vous configurez la couche de service de données pour le module de service Project via XML pour fournir les mappages nécessaires.

Pourquoi et quand exécuter cette tâche

Les étapes suivantes de personnalisation du nouveau module de service sont les suivantes :
  • Définition de quatre modèles de requête :
    wc-query-Project-get.tpl
    Fichier de modèle de requête mappant chaque instruction Get et profil d'accès XPath avec un modèle de requête SQL.
    wc-query-Project-update.tpl
    Fichier de modèle de requête mappant chaque instruction Change XPath avec un modèle de requête SQL.
    wc-query-ProjectCollection-get.tpl
    Fichier de modèle de requête mappant chaque instruction Get et profil d'accès XPath avec un modèle de requête SQL.
    wc-query-ProjectCollection-update.tpl
    Fichier de modèle de requête mappant chaque instruction Change XPath avec un modèle de requête SQL.
  • Définition de mappage d'objet SDO logique à objet SDO physique.
    • Définition du fichier wc-business-object-mediator.xml pour association de noms logiques avec des objets de données physiques.
  • Mise à jour de la configuration du service Project (wc-component.xml) pour :
    • utilisation du mappage de valeur DSL pour mappage de codes de base de données internes et de valeurs logiques externes.
Remarque : Pour plus d'informations, voir Configuration de module de service.
Importez les fichiers de configuration :

Procédure

  1. Dans la vue Explorateur d'entreprise, développez WC > xml > config.
  2. Cliquez avec le bouton droit de la souris sur com.mycompany.commerce.project. Cliquez sur Importer.
  3. Développez Généralités, sélectionnez Système de fichiers puis cliquez sur Suivant.
  4. Accédez au répertoire temporaire dans lequel vous avez extrait le fichier RecipeServices.zip.
  5. Accédez au dossier config\com.mycompany.commerce.project , sélectionnez le dossier et cliquez sur Ok.
  6. Sélectionnez tous les fichiers; cliquez sur Terminer.
  7. Cliquez sur Oui pour tout pour remplacer les fichiers existants.